I have stayed at both the POR and the GF - and I would definitely pay an extra $800 for 7 nights at the GF!

As the pp's have said, the deluxe resorts have extra amenities that make the cost worthwhile: larger rooms, inside hallways, balconies, room service, pool bar, more shopping opportunities. And the GF in particular has so many restaurant options - 5 table service, Gasparilla's (24-hr. counter service) and 24-hour room service menu, along with snacks at the pool bars. Activities like Sea Raycers and pontoon boats and fishing excursions. Easy access to the other monorail resorts.

And as johnsonet pointed out, can't beat that trip to the MK - one monorail stop away!:goodvibes

If the money is not a problem, I would definitely upgrade. The rooms are bigger, you'll have two queen beds and a daybed (which looks like it converts very nicely for sleeping!), whereas at POR you will have full size beds and the trundle is basically a thin mattress on the floor from what I've heard. You'll be right on the monorail, so it will be so much easier to get around, and so close to MK. Plus you'll always have the chance to stay at POR in the future, but how often are you going to get the GF for such a great deal?
